    Downey man sentenced to 10 years in prison for robbing GameStop stores in LA, Orange counties by gunpoint
    A 28-year-old Downey man was sentenced Monday to 10 years in federal prison for armed robberies at four GameStop stores in Los Angeles and Orange counties in 2018, officials said.
    Frederick Lopez Jr. robbed GameStop stores in Lynwood, Rowland Heights, West Covina and Brea, which resulted in the theft of more than $132,000, the Department of Justice said.   • Disneyland maintenance crew feels sense of pride working on 1922 King Arthur Carrousel: ‘It’s part of our heritage’

    Disneyland maintenance crew feels sense of pride working on 1922 King Arthur Carrousel: ‘It’s part of our heritage’
    Disneyland has its share of classic rides, but there aren’t too many attractions like King Arthur Carrousel that date back before the 1955 opening of the Anaheim theme park.
    Disneyland’s maintenance crew has just started a monthslong refurbishment project that will replace the carousel’s steel canopy and freshen up the hand-carved horses on the vintage merry-go-round that was built in 1922 and moved to Disneyland for opening day.

  • Survivors return to Auschwitz 75 years after liberation

    Survivors return to Auschwitz 75 years after liberation
    By VANESSA GERA
    OSWIECIM, Poland ( — Survivors of the Auschwitz-Birkenau death camp gathered Monday for commemorations marking the 75th anniversary of the liberation of the camp, using the testimony of survivors to warn about the signs of rising anti-Semitism and hatred in the world today.

  • California’s big educational dilemma

    California’s big educational dilemma
    California’s largest, most important — and perhaps most troubled — governmental program is the education of nearly 6 million elementary, middle and high school students.
    Federal, state and local taxpayers are spending more than $100 billion each year on the assumption, or hope, that the state’s 944 school districts, ranging in size from 400,000 students (Los Angeles Unified) to four (Lincoln Elementary) will adequately educate our kids.
